Planning a family trip to Lombardy? For a comfortable stay in Como or Bergamo, expect to pay between €80 and €120 per night for a 2-3 bedroom rental. Meals typically cost around €15 to €25 per person. Don’t forget to set aside some extra budget for special experiences like boat rides on Lake Garda or enjoying the region’s lively winter festivals.

Highlighting Leolandia, a theme park in Capriate San Gervasio, brings a unique adventure for families. Not only does the park feature over 50 attractions and beloved characters, but it also houses a miniature Italy, where you can walk among detailed replicas of famous landmarks—a rare chance to see the entire country in a single afternoon.

In Lombardy, Lake Garda and Lake Iseo offer sandy beaches with gentle, shallow waters, making them ideal for young children to swim and play safely. You’ll find family-friendly facilities, clean shores, and lifeguard supervision, ensuring a relaxing and secure lakeside getaway for everyone to enjoy together.
